What does EMEA — long-lived assets mean?
This metric captures the total value of non-current, tangible, and intangible assets held by the company specifically within the EMEA region. It provides insight into the scale of the company's physical and operational footprint required to support regional service delivery. Investors use this to assess the capital intensity of the company's international expansion efforts.
